In geometry, the hexagonal tiling or hexagonal tessellation is a regular tiling of the Euclidean plane, in which exactly three hexagons meet at each vertex. It has Schläfli symbol of {6,3} or t {3,6} (as a truncated triangular tiling).

In geometry, circle packing is the study of the arrangement of circles (of equal or varying sizes) on a given surface such that no overlapping occurs and so that no circle can be enlarged without creating an overlap. Uniform colorings. There are a total of 32 uniform colorings of the 11 uniform tilings: Triangular tiling – 9 uniform colorings, 4 wythoffian, 5 nonwythoffian. Square tiling – 9 colorings: 7 wythoffian, 2 nonwythoffian. Hexagonal tiling – 3 colorings, all wythoffian. Trihexagonal tiling – 2 colorings, both wythoffian.

A regular hexagon is a part of the regular hexagonal tiling, {6,3}, with three hexagonal faces around each vertex. A regular hexagon can also be created as a truncated equilateral triangle, with Schläfli symbol t{3}. Seen with two types (colors) of edges, this form only has D 3 symmetry.
Uniform colorings. There are 7 distinct uniform colorings for the order-4 hexagonal tiling. They are similar to 7 of the uniform colorings of the square tiling, but exclude 2 cases with order-2 gyrational symmetry. Four of them have reflective constructions and Coxeter diagrams while three of them are undercolorings.
In geometry, the truncated hexagonal tiling is a semiregular tiling of the Euclidean plane.There are 2 dodecagons (12-sides) and one triangle on each vertex.. As the name implies this tiling is constructed by a truncation operation applied to a hexagonal tiling, leaving dodecagons in place of the original hexagons, and new triangles at the original vertex locations.
